prothallium

/proh-thal-ee-uhm/US // proʊˈθæl i əm //

Definitions

n.名词 noun
  1. 1

    plural pro·thal·li·a [proh-thal-ee-uh]. /proʊˈθæl i ə/.

    • : Botany. the gametophyte of ferns and related plants.
    • : the analogous rudimentary gametophyte of seed-bearing plants.

Examples

  • The spore produces the small green prothallium by cell-division in the usual way, and this completes the cycle of fern life.

  • At a later period, other organs are found also on the back of the prothallium.

  • The prothallium is of a peculiar dull-green colour, different from that of the young frond which is subsequently formed.

  • To make these, the prothallium should be placed between small pieces of pith, and the razor must be very sharp.

  • As soon as the fern is firmly established, the prothallium withers away.
